Twine

Twine

Twine is a platform for creating interactive, non-linear stories and games, developed by the Twine community. It enables users to build branching narratives with a visual editor, suitable for writers,

What is Twine?

Twine is a platform for creating interactive, non-linear stories and games. It enables users to build branching narratives with a visual editor, making it suitable for writers and game developers. The platform is developed by the Twine community and focuses on storytelling through choice-based interactions.

Application scenarios

  • Interactive fiction writing

    Writers can craft branching narratives where readers make choices that affect the story outcome.

  • Game development

    Developers can build text-based games with multiple paths and endings.

  • Educational storytelling

    Teachers can create interactive lessons or choose-your-own-adventure-style learning materials.

  • Prototyping narratives

    Game designers can quickly prototype story branches before full implementation.

  • Creative writing workshops

    Authors can experiment with non-linear plot structures and character arcs.

Core Features

  • Visual editor

    Users can build branching narratives using a visual, node-based interface that shows story connections.

  • Non-linear storytelling

    The platform supports creating stories where readers make choices that lead to different paths and endings.

  • Community-driven development

    Twine is developed by the Twine community, ensuring ongoing improvements and user input.

  • Writer-friendly design

    The tool is specifically designed for writers, not just programmers, to create interactive stories.

  • Game creation capabilities

    Users can build text-based games with branching logic and multiple outcomes.

Target users

Writers, game developers, educators, and creative storytellers who want to build interactive, non-linear narratives without needing programming skills. The platform is particularly useful for authors exploring branching fiction and indie game designers prototyping text-based adventures.

How to use Twine?

Visit the official website at twine.net to access the platform. Users can start creating interactive stories using the visual editor, connecting story passages to build branching narratives. The exact sign-up and export process is not detailed in the provided text, so users should explore the site for specific instructions.

Effect review

The platform's focus on visual editing and community development suggests a user-friendly experience for writers and game creators. The high ratings (5.0 stars) and multiple hires for featured professionals indicate that Twine attracts skilled storytellers who deliver quality work. While the text does not provide direct user testimonials about the tool itself, the professional profiles and repeat hires suggest a reliable ecosystem for interactive narrative creation.

Frequently Asked Questions

What is Twine?
Twine is a free, open-source platform for creating interactive, non-linear stories and games using a visual editor for branching narratives.
Do I need coding skills to use Twine?
No, Twine's visual editor allows you to create stories without coding, but you can add CSS, JavaScript, or Twee notation for advanced customization.
Can I publish my Twine story online?
Yes, Twine exports your story as a single HTML file that can be uploaded to any web server or hosted on platforms like itch.io, GitHub Pages, or Neocities.
Is Twine free to use?
Yes, Twine is completely free and open-source, with no paid tiers or hidden costs.
What are story formats in Twine?
Story formats are preset templates (e.g., Harlowe, SugarCube, Snowman) that define the look, behavior, and scripting language of your Twine story.

Twine - AI Tool Detail

Twine is a platform for creating interactive, non-linear stories and games, developed by the Twine community. It enables users to build branching narratives with a visual editor, suitable for writers,

Category:AI Job

Visit Link:https://twine.net/

Tags:interactive storytelling、branching narrative、game development、visual editor、narrative design